Morgan Dollars are a series of silver coins minted in the United States from 1878 to 1904, and then again in 1921. The 1886 Morgan Dollar, minted in San Francisco, features the iconic designs of George T. Morgan, showcasing Liberty on the obverse and an eagle with outstretched wings on the reverse. These coins are highly sought after by collectors for their historical significance, silver content, and distinct design variations. The San Francisco Mint is known for its production of high-quality coins, contributing to the desirability of the 1886 Morgan Dollar among numismatists.
